# Fees

Succedo Markets presents a mixed bag when it comes to its fee structure, which seems tailored more for casual traders rather than high-frequency or cost-conscious investors. With no minimum deposit requirement and a commission-free trading model for standard accounts, it appeals to beginners and those who prefer to avoid extra costs. However, its spreads can be less competitive compared to established brokers, which might deter more experienced traders looking for tighter pricing.

Strengths

  • No Commission on Standard Accounts: One of the standout features of Succedo Markets is that it offers commission-free trading on standard accounts. This makes it particularly attractive for new traders who may be hesitant to incur additional costs while learning the ropes.

  • High Leverage Options: With leverage up to 1:500 available, traders can amplify their positions significantly with a smaller capital outlay. This flexibility can be appealing to those looking to maximize their trading potential, particularly in volatile markets.

Weaknesses

  • High Spreads: The spreads start from 1.5 pips on standard accounts and go up to 1.8 pips for premium accounts. This is relatively high when compared to other brokers that offer lower spreads, potentially eating into profits for frequent traders.

  • Commission on ECN Accounts: While the ECN account offers tighter spreads starting from 0.2 pips, it comes with a commission of $7 per lot. This could be a deterrent for traders who are not prepared for additional costs, especially if they trade in larger volumes.

Trading Fees Analysis

When examining trading fees, Succedo Markets’ spreads are a critical focus. For forex majors like EUR/USD, the spreads can be less favorable compared to competitors. For instance, while some brokers offer spreads as low as 0.6 pips, Succedo’s spreads starting from 1.5 pips could significantly impact profitability, especially for day traders or scalpers who rely on tight spreads.

Regulation & Safety: How Well Is Succedo Markets Supervised?

In the world of online trading, regulation serves as a critical indicator of a broker’s credibility and safety. It establishes a framework of rules and standards that brokers must adhere to, ensuring that client funds are protected and that fair trading practices are maintained. Unfortunately, when it comes to Succedo Markets, the oversight appears highly questionable. Registered in Saint Lucia, an offshore jurisdiction known for minimal regulatory requirements, this broker lacks any licenses from reputable financial authorities, raising significant concerns about its legitimacy and the safety of client funds.

Declared Licenses and Supervisory Bodies

Succedo Markets claims to operate under the auspices of the Dubai Financial Services Authority (DFSA); however, a search of the DFSA register reveals no records of this broker. This absence of legitimate licensing is alarming. Unlike top-tier regulators such as the UK’s Financial Conduct Authority (FCA), Australia’s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C), or Cyprus’s Cyprus Securities and Exchange Commission (CySEC), which impose strict compliance measures and client protection schemes, Succedo Markets operates without any such safeguards. The lack of a regulatory license means that investors are exposed to a higher risk of fraud and mismanagement of funds.

Transparency and Compliance Track Record

Transparency is another area where Succedo Markets falls short. The broker provides scant information regarding its legal structure, ownership, and operational procedures. This lack of clarity extends to its customer service, which has been reported as inadequate, with numerous complaints about delayed withdrawals and unresponsive support. Such issues are characteristic of unregulated brokers, where clients have little recourse in the event of disputes or financial mishaps. Furthermore, the absence of client fund protections, such as segregated accounts or compensation schemes, amplifies the risks associated with trading through this broker.
